Sunway Iskandar the Visionary Development down South

Diane Foo Eu Lynn2 Nov 2017

 

Holding the prestige of one of Malaysia’s leading developers, the Sunway Group is a combination of property, retail, leisure, education, hospitality, healthcare and construction sectors among others.

As a result of their diversity in business, the Sunway Group brought into being the now renowned Sunway City township – a combination of shopping mall, education hubs, housing developments and healthcare centres. Following their success of Sunway City, the Sunway Group has extended their developments to not just the Klang Valley, but also to the states of Ipoh, Penang, and Johor.

As of the year 2017, Sunway Group’s next biggest visionary development is Sunway Iskandar in Johor, envisioned to be the group’s second Sunway City. This latest development will be located within the prestigious township of Iskandar Puteri – the newly developed planned township in the city of Johor Bahru.

Sunway Iskandar will span 1,800 acres of land, and house themed hotels, a themed mall, themed park, an education centre, medical park and various residential developments. Practicing a healthy balance, 70% of Sunway Iskandar will comprise of residential developments and the remaining 30% of commercial developments.

The first launch of Sunway Iskandar, the already completed Citrine Collection in The Lakeview precinct, was fully sold out with the anchor tenant of the retail component development confirmed to be Jaya Grocer. Also completed and launched on 16th January 2017 is the township’s Sunway Iskandar International School which covers pre-school right up to grade 12.

The current launch that can be found in Sunway Iskandar is the Grid, which carries the Sunway Group’s trademark quality of homes. The Grid will be a mixed development, comprising shops, offices and residences. There will be no foreigner ownership restrictions on selected homes at the Grid.

Aside from the amenities already provided within the township, Sunway Iskandar will also be surrounded by the early catalysts of Iskandar Puteri – Legoland, Pinewood Iskandar Malaysia Studios and Educity – which comprises of the famous Marlborough College, Raffles American School, Raffles University Iskandar, University of Reading and the Newcastle University Medicine Malaysia among others.

Sunway Iskandar is conveniently located close to everything via a network of highways. Aside from Pinewood Iskandar Malaysia Studios being only 3km away, Legoland, Hello Kitty Town and Puteri Harbour are only 6km away. The gateway to Singapore via the Malaysia-Singapore Second Link is only 5km away, and Educity at 8km.

Due to its easy connectivity to Singapore, Sunway Iskandar is also deemed by many to be the future home of Singaporeans who wish to live across the border. Designed to be a development that spans the ages and improves with time, Sunway Iskandar will enjoy easy access to the upcoming Rail Transit System (RTS) and the also upcoming High Speed Rail (HSR) which will allow for improved accessibility to Singapore – eliminating the need to be caught in the daily peak traffic congestion.

Sunway Iskandar is envisioned to be a nature-encompassed development, as portrayed by its tagline Nature’s Capital City. It is idealised to be a township where contemporariness and timelessness merge, a combination of sophistication and simplicity. As a township that embraces nature, 40% of the township’s 1,800 acres will comprise of greenery. The development will be interconnected within via water bodies, green corridors, eco parks and green pockets of nature.

Fully designed to be a nature-inspired development, the logo of Sunway Iskandar portrays the flow of the development perfectly. The six different precincts of residential and commercial developments are skilfully melded together in a flowing sphere of connectivity, nature and development. Organically designed, traversing within the township on foot will be very viable.

For buyers whose concerns is the safety of this large development, Sunway Iskandar will have among the best security in town. As stated by the developer, Sunway has one of the largest security force and auxiliary police in the country.

As of 2017, the renowned Sunway City in the Klang Valley has a total of 2,047 CCTV cameras in the township, and the township also enjoys the facilities of 24-hour security force patrol by the Sunway auxiliary police, alongside the Royal Malaysian police force (PDRM). Poised to be the successor of Sunway City, Sunway Iskandar will enjoy the same high level of security.

Sunway Iskandar is the creation of a Golden Triangle in Johor Bahru with its world class entertainment facilities, medical institutions and education hubs. It will enjoy a Gross Development Value (GDV) of over RM30 billion, and will be a masterpiece of low density nature inspired development.
